feat: create user scim v2 endpoint (#9132)
# Which Problems Are Solved - Adds infrastructure code (basic implementation, error handling, middlewares, ...) to implement the SCIM v2 interface - Adds support for the user create SCIM v2 endpoint # How the Problems Are Solved - Adds support for the user create SCIM v2 endpoint under `POST /scim/v2/{orgID}/Users` # Additional Context Part of #8140
